Turn on the spot (Steering lever fully squeezed)
The track on the side to which you are to turn turns in the reverse direction,
which makes the snow thrower turn on the spot (corrects the direction on the
spot).

Drive motor control protection system
This snow thrower is designed to drive with the motor power. When an
excessive load is applied to the motor, which depends on an operation
condition of the snow thrower, the protection circuit is armed making the drive
control warning indicator (orange) blink and possibly slowing down or stopping
the snow thrower.
If this symptom occurs, release the drive clutch lever and stop the work. Keep
the engine switch in the ON position and wait until the drive control warning
indicator (orange) does not blink. If the drive control warning indicator (orange)
goes off, it indicates that the snow thrower has been restored to its normal
condition and you can continue clearing snow.
Note that the protection system functions frequently if the motor is under an
excessive load. Adjust the load to a proper level.
The snow thrower might be faulty if the engine does not restart or the drive
control warning indicator (orange) blinks when restarting the engine. Move the
snow thrower to a safe place by removing the wheel pins from the tracks and
check for the trouble by referring to the symptom-to-troubleshooting table (see
pages 106 and 107). Have your authorized Honda snow thrower dealer check
and repair your snow thrower if necessary.
